Doxygen: Doxygen is a popular open-source documentation generator for C++, C, Java, Objective-C, Python and other programming languages. It allows developers to document their code with specially formatted comments that Doxygen then parses to produce documentation in various formats like HTML, LaTeX, and XML.

E-Robot: E-Robot is an open-source software solution for process automation and robotic process automation (RPA). It allows users to automate repetitive computer-based tasks such as data entry, data transfer, and web scraping without coding.

Doxygen Features
  • Generates documentation from source code comments
  • Supports many programming languages like C++, C, Java, Objective-C, Python
  • Generates documentation in multiple formats like HTML, LaTeX, XML
  • Can extract diagrams like call graphs and inheritance diagrams from code
  • Customizable output through templates and CSS stylesheets
  • Automatic cross referencing between code entities
  • Supports documenting libraries and APIs
  • Can generate graphical class hierarchy diagrams

Doxygen
Doxygen

Pros

  • Well established and widely used
  • Mature and stable codebase
  • Good integration with various IDEs
  • Very customizable and extensible
  • Can generate different output formats
  • Automates documentation process
  • Reduces effort to keep docs in sync with code
  • Diagram generation is useful for understanding code

Cons

  • Steep learning curve
  • Configuration can be complex
  • HTML output styling is outdated
  • Diagram generation can be slow for large codebases
  • Limited WYSIWYG editing capabilities
  • Tagging code with comments can be tedious
  • Hard to document dynamic languages like Python well
  • Not ideal for narrative technical writing
